Olympic postponement accelerated the push towards professional mirrorless sports camera development

DankeiBZ talked to Canon-Nikon-Sony managers. All three companies basically share the same vision:

– Mirrorless cameras can now do everything that high end DSRL cameras were capable of doing
– The Olympic postponement accelerated the push to create mirrorless cameras for sports photographers
– “Nikon will proceed with product development for medium- and high-end models, and plans to release the corresponding super-telephoto lens.
